Opinion
Petitioners, respondents in certiorari proceedings in the lower court, seek review by certiorari in this court of an order denying their motion to dismiss respondent-Edward T. Swank’s petition for certiorari in the circuit court.
This is an attempt to review an interlocutory order in a law action, which we shall deny as unnecessary.
Petition denied.
